Elizabeth Drotning Hartwell is a member of the firm’s Family Law & Litigation practice areas. Her practice focuses on all aspects of family law matters, including dissolution, custody and parenting time, post-decree matters, child support, spousal maintenance, complex valuation issues, grandparent/third party custody, domestic abuse and harassment, parental relocation, domestic and international parental abduction, and appeals. Liz practiced family law in New Mexico for 11 years, where she was a shareholder in her former firm. She has frequently worked as a Parenting Consultant and a court-appointed neutral, and is a Qualified Neutral under Rule 114 of the Minnesota General Rules of Practice. A skilled writer and negotiator, Liz enjoys crafting creative solutions and is always prepared to advocate for her clients and their children both in and out of the courtroom.
